Snowfun

导航

 
create  function [dbo].[clrHelloWorld](@name nvarchar(200) )     
RETURNS nvarchar(200)      
with returns null on null input --只要调用函数的时候任何一个参数为NULL,函数返回值将会是NULL
as 
external NAME asmHelloWorld.[SQLServerCLRTest.CLRFunctions].HelloWorld  --使用external NAME调用.net方法

 

提示错误:

external' 附近有语法错误。您可能需要将当前数据库的兼容级别设置为更高的值,以启用此功能。有关 ALTER DATABASE 的 SET COMPATIBILITY_LEVEL 选项的信息,请参见帮助。

 

解决方法:

 

USE [master]
GO
ALTER DATABASE [MRP_NSDERPTEST] SET COMPATIBILITY_LEVEL = 90
GO

 

posted on 2012-09-10 17:07  Snowfun  阅读(2684)  评论(0)    收藏  举报